#2d1a04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d1a04 is composed of 17.6% red, 10.2%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.2% magenta, 91.1% yellow and 82.4% black. It has a hue angle of 32.2 degrees, a saturation of 83.7% and a lightness of 9.6%. #2d1a04 color hex could be obtained by blending #5a3408 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#2d1a04 color description : Very dark (mostly black) orange [Brown tone].
#2d1a04 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2d1a04 has RGB values of R:45, G:26,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.91,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 2955780.

Shades and Tints of #2d1a04
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090501 is the darkest color, while #fefaf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d1a04
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1a1917 is the less saturated color, while #311a00 is the most saturated one.
